  High Frequency Inline Induction Preheaters  
 

KatCon make High Frequency Inline Induction Preheaters are designed to meet the needs of continuous production systems. They are used in extrusion lines for insulating wire conductors to improve the adhesion of insulation material on the conductor. It ensures an even flow of insulating as the temperature of the conductor remains constant throughout the run.

The Preheater operates as a completely independent standalone unit. It works on a principle of Induction heating.

Preheater are featuring dynamic and free running pulleys of shorting (conductive) and insulating (with Ceramic Rings) type. An alternating electromagnetic field is applied from a solid state electronic power controller with accurate and continuous line speed feedback. It provides correct secondary voltage as per desired settings and in turn, a correct preheating temperature. The wire or conductor to be heated, passes through the induction coils between shorting and insulating pulleys.

  Spark Testers  
 

KatCon make Spark Testers are designed for testing the insulation or sheathing of the cable during extrusion, winding processes. The unit is capable of performing non destructive integrity testing on all types of insulated cables detecting pinholes, cuts, slits, bare patches, etc. in cable insulation.

The spark tester consists of a high voltage electrode unit with high voltage transformer and an electronic control unit which has a highly reliable solid state structure and requires minimal maintenance.

Ball chain assembly used in H.B. Electrode Unit which is in contact with the surface of the cable under test and combines with the resulting corona in H.F. Spark testers to form an extremely effective contact zone around the cable insulation.

This unique feature ensures that the actual voltage displayed on kV meter is applied accurately and consistently to the cable surface even if the bead chain do not touch the cable from all sides. A preadjusted and extremely sensitive fault detection circuit detects all the faults in the cable insulation at proper voltage setting. These spark tester are able to detect all the faults which are detected in water immersion testing of cables.

The interlock with the electrode unit cover protects the operator from accidental contact with the electrode.

  Spark Tester Calibrator  
 

KatCon make Spark Tester Calibrator is useful for periodic calibration of AC High Frequency, AC Mains Frequency and DC Spark Testers of any type and from any manufacturer.

This versatile instrument is a must for quality assurance and conformity which is required for ISO 9001-2000 standards.

For Spark Testing with constant and comparable sensitivity on insulating, winding and sheathing lines, it is very essential to calibrate the spark tester with a spark tester calibrator.

   
 
     
 

KatCon make Spark Tester Calibrator Model STCAL-2K is designed to meet the requirements of relevant Indian and international standards for Spark Testers IS:10810 (Part 44) - 1984

We can measure the test voltage & test voltage frequency with the help of Spark Tester Calibrator.

Incorporating Digital Voltmeter, this versatile Calibrator is used for both Voltage Calibration and measurement of Fault detection sensitivity of any make and type of spark testers.

  A.C. / D. C. Breakdown Testers  
 

This instrument is used to conduct the high voltage test on electric cables. It is necessary that a evaluation of the condition of the insulation, be made by imposing a higher voltage stress for a specified duration.

This test can be performed in water bath & at ambient temperature, depending on the application of cable.

This is a table top instrument with all settings, indication & controls on the front.
